Joyce Ann Cain Simmons, 93, of Colonial Heights, VA went to be with her Lord and Savior on December 29, 2025. Born in Petersburg, VA on April 17, 1932, she was the beloved daughter of the late Russell Christian Cain and Daisy Cummins Cain. She will now spend eternal life with her Lord and Savior, Jesus Christ. She will be with her beloved husband of 54 years, Henry William Simmons Jr, adored son William Russell “Rusty” Simmons, her mother and father and many other family members and friends to include her cherished companion, Snowball. Joyce was known by many as “Sunshine” due to her radiant smile and positive attitude, noting that she never showed signs of negativity. She loved people, was thoughtful, generous and kind. She loved her church family and the many friends she made in her real estate career of nearly 50 years. She was on the Board of Directors and a past President of the Southside Virginia Association of Realtors. During her Real-estate tenure, Joyce was honored with the Realtor Emeritus status by the National Association of Realtors in 2016, as well as becoming a Hall of Fame member of Century 21 and being listed numerous times as a top producer throughout her career. Joyce enjoyed organizing guided tours to many parts of the world including Alaska, Hawaii, Panama, Europe, South America as well as many locations throughout the lower United States.
She is survived by her beloved sister-in-law, Betty Simmons Crostic; niece, Deborah Crostic Whittle-Smith (Brick); great-nephew, Joseph Scott Whittle (Jill); great-niece, Emily Whittle Frost (Jeremy); great-great-niece, Caroline Whittle; great-great-nephew, Landon Whittle; great-great-niece, Meredith Frost; great-great-nephew, Campbell Frost; and cousins, Christian Fick and Katherine Smith. Joyce was also the God parent of Brian and Melissa Suyes, and their children making her a Great-God parent or “Gigi” to London & Nolan Suyes. In addition, Joyce loved her many extended families, including but not limited to the former Joy Trio.
Joyce was a faithful, proud and devout lifetime member of Immanuel Baptist Church having served voluntarily as organist for more than 65 years. For twenty of those years, she served as Choir Director & organist. At one time, Joyce was accompanist for 5 choirs, Kindergarten Director and teacher, which led her to having reached more than 750 children over 10 years. She served on many committees for the church and supported many roles to include Chairman of Finance & Personnel, Church Historian, Recording Secretary for church business, as well as the Treasure and travel agent for the Sonshine Senior Group.
